An AI receptionist is software that answers your business phone with a natural, human-sounding voice — instantly, on every call, at any hour. Sarah answers while you work, captures the whole punch-list, and books time blocks that actually fit the job.
Unlike a traditional answering service that takes a message for you to chase later, Sarah completes the job on the call: she handles punch-list itemization, half-day / full-day slot booking, and books the appointment straight into your calendar or field-service software. Every conversation is recorded, transcribed and summarized, so your team starts the day with booked work — not a voicemail queue. Plans start at $350 per month plus usage from 15¢ per minute of conversation, with white-glove setup included and no long-term contracts.
